LAHORE, Pakistan -
Pakistani police arrested six males from the identical household on Sunday, accused of murdering two sisters who had been from the identical village but additionally had Spanish citizenship.
Police stated that Urooj Abbas, 21, and Anisa Abbas, 23, had been allegedly killed for refusing to deliver their husbands -- cousins from pressured marriages -- to Spain. They had been severely tortured and shot useless within the Gujrat district of Punjab province, which neighbours India.
Officer Ataur Rehman stated that homicide fees had been levelled towards the victims' brother, a paternal uncle, each husbands, a cousin, and each fathers-in-law. Two unknown suspects and one other relative additionally charged within the homicide had been nonetheless at massive.
Compelled marriages are frequent in rural areas of conservative Pakistan, the place relations do not hesitate to kill girls who refuse them or ignore the opinions of household elders. Rights teams say round 1,000 girls are killed yearly in so-called honour killings in Pakistan.
